![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() | ![]() At the "Saving Lives Awards" ceremony, Mrs. Viviane Reding, European Commissioner for the Information Society and Media, rewarded personalities and organizations who made outstanding contributions to improve road safety based on Information and Communication Technologies (ICT). The winners were selected amongst the road safety stakeholders committed to support the Commission's objective to cut by half the number of fatalities on Europe's road by 2010. 15.10.2008 Next IWPC workshop “Next Generation Automotive Radar”

03.04.2007 SARA supports eSafety AwareeSafety Aware has the goal to enhance road safety by providing information to drivers about safety technologies, including driver assistance systems. The campaign ‘Choose ESC’ (ESC - Electronic Stability Control) will be launched on 8th May 2007. ESC scans driving dynamics to provide driver assistance.
